I just picked up 360 Aruba Ap 105 access points at an auction dirt cheap. Their were also a few other types, but I see no controllers. They are taking up a lot of space. Is it worth getting a controller for them or should I just send them to Goodwill for recycling? Also if I did get a controller would I have to buy a license or multiple licenses and software for the controller?

That's alot of APs.

Cisco controllers are based on # of APs and the license break points are based on the same. Not sure how Aruba does it though. You might be able to use them in stand alone mode where you manage them individually through the web GUI.

Very old 802.11 N AP.
They are going for 30 dollars per 5 pack on ebay (used). Not even sure what Goodwill will do with them.

They're N class Access Points and require a Controller to work. And the controllers need licensing. Not worth it at all. These things are e-Waste at this point.
